Though the fso-usaged issue maybe caused by libfso-glib, it is still a
serious bug for fso-usaged. I would think the correct BTS
representation would be to file a separate bug against libfso-glib and
set the fso-usaged to block upon it.

I don't understand why this is marked unreproducible - what's the
reasoning behind that?

It also appears that upstream has fixed this issue - is there an ETA
for its inclusion in Debian? Please remember to request a binNMU of
fso-usaged (or a sourceful upload) when that occurs.
